Good News

When you are feeling loss, choose to think about one thing you know will lift your spirit; the goodness and love of God. As you focus your attention on God’s goodness, look to His word and remember His promises.

He will never abandon you during your time of grief. He promises to lead you safely through the valley of the shadow of death. A shadow casted by the presence of His light. By placing your hope in God’s promises, however painful, you’ll move through the valley coming out the other side; ever changed with a renewed spirit of love and hope.

Through Jesus, He offers the only real and lasting hope that you can find. This is how we stretch our spiritual muscle; HOPE.
